Us or Them
Avery's relationships are divided between her allies (those who buy in to her visions and conspiracy theories) and members of the great conspiracy she is intent on proving. If she suspects someone to be in league with the conspiracy, she will stop at nothing to prove it, including stalking and snooping into that person's private life and property. She's always looking for more allies or rivals!
A Delicate Puzzle
Avery's parents have requested that special effort be put in by the Academy to convince Avery that she is mistaken about her own powers and to accept the powers she does have. Since she believes her unique ability to see the 'truth' is her only way to earn respect and attention (and thanks to being raised by cultists who taught her to always question the reality presented to her) this presents a unique challenge to any educator brave enough to try.
Daddy (and Mommy) Issues
Mom and Dad were too busy running their secret society to care much for their daughter. Now Avery is just about desperate for some paternal/maternal attention in her life. Caring adults should approach with caution, though, since she's got some nasty trust issues and a severe lack of respect for privacy. Also she will create skeletons in closets where they don't actually exist, but she doesn't really mean to so go easy on her.
